L’Idéal, a new epicurean temple in Villeneuve-sur-Lot

“This company was conceived by five of us, with my parents, my brother and my sister. We are very epicurean, bon vivants, and we have always loved getting together around the table,” Laura Desplat tells us. Originally from Casseneuil, the Desplat family decided to embark on this adventure together. “We had the idea of ​​setting up a business that would bring together everything that you find on the table: fresh products, spreads, wines, kitchen accessories and table linen. In short, the art of the table in general.” In this den for epicureans, you can discover a wide range of cutlery, crockery, glassware and even small lamps. And, in detail, to accompany these tableware, the delicatessen offers sweet and savory products: jams, fruit jellies, condiments, wines (as mentioned previously) and some champagne references. Please note that these products are also available in boxes on site.

Laura, with ten years of experience in commerce, particularly in the cosmetics field in Agen, left her job at the end of March to devote herself fully to this project which was close to her heart. “I did all the necessary training to open the business, and my family had anticipated by obtaining the premises last September,” she adds.

A complete and user-friendly offer

6b1ae37145.jpg

L’Idéal is much more than just a bright delicatessen covering 80 m2, it is also a unique experience for its customers. “We also offer tastings in front of the store on Thursday and Friday evenings. We make tasting boards of charcuterie and cheese, all accompanied by wines and beers,” Laura specifies. “Customers can choose in store what they want to try. We have the friendly, sharing and intimate side that we wanted in this setting.”

In addition to on-site tastings, L’Idéal offers takeaway platters, allowing everyone to enjoy quality products at home. For the delicatessen, the Desplat family has chosen to source from SMEs located in the South-East, while the fresh products come mainly from the South-West, with particular attention to local producers. “For charcuterie, we decided to focus on French, Iberian and Italian know-how to have a wide range to offer”.

A prime location

Located on a thoroughfare through the centre of La Bastide, L’Idéal benefits from visibility that is just as interesting as the name of the boutique suggests. “The interior decoration also knows how to attract the most curious eyes from outside the building,” says Laura. The public is not mistaken: the feedback is already very positive. “Customers are happy to find an offer like ours here. We combine know-how and good know-how,” concludes Laura Desplat with satisfaction.
